The Importance Of Hiring A Work Employment Lawyer

In today’s fast-paced and competitive job market, it’s important to have a solid understanding of your rights as an employee. Workplace laws can be complex and overwhelming, which is why it’s crucial to have a knowledgeable and experienced work employment lawyer on your side. A work employment lawyer specializes in issues related to employment law and can provide valuable guidance and representation in a variety of workplace disputes and legal matters.

Whether you’re dealing with discrimination, harassment, wrongful termination, wage and hour disputes, or any other employment-related issue, a work employment lawyer can help you navigate the complexities of employment law and protect your rights as an employee. Here are some of the key reasons why hiring a work employment lawyer is essential:

1. Legal Expertise: Employment laws can vary from state to state and are constantly evolving. A work employment lawyer has a deep understanding of these laws and can provide expert legal advice tailored to your specific situation. They can help you understand your rights under federal and state employment laws and ensure that your rights are protected.

2. Protection Against Retaliation: If you’ve been the victim of discrimination, harassment, or other illegal actions in the workplace, it’s important to speak up and assert your rights. Unfortunately, many employees fear retaliation from their employers if they pursue legal action. A work employment lawyer can help protect you from retaliation and ensure that your rights are upheld throughout the legal process.

3. Guidance Through Legal Processes: Navigating the legal system can be overwhelming, especially when it comes to complex employment laws. A work employment lawyer can guide you through the legal processes involved in filing a claim or lawsuit, gathering evidence, negotiating settlements, and representing you in court if necessary. They can help you understand your options and make informed decisions about how to proceed with your case.

4. Advocate for Your Rights: A work employment lawyer will advocate for your rights and best interests throughout the legal process. They will work to secure the best possible outcome for your case, whether that involves negotiating a settlement, litigating in court, or pursuing other legal remedies. Having a skilled advocate on your side can greatly increase your chances of achieving a successful outcome in your employment dispute.

5. Peace of Mind: Dealing with a legal dispute in the workplace can be incredibly stressful and overwhelming. Hiring a work employment lawyer can provide you with peace of mind knowing that you have a dedicated legal professional in your corner. They will handle the legal aspects of your case, allowing you to focus on your job and other important aspects of your life.
